"Between 1640 and 1660, England, Scotland, and Ireland faced civil war, invasion, religious radicalism, parliamentary rule, and the restoration of the monarchy. Carla Gardina Pestana offers a history that systematically connects these cataclysmic events and the development of the infant plantations from Newfoundland to Surinam."--BOOK JACKET.
